    Thumbs up G23 9mm conversion pics/opinion






    Picked up this Lone Wolf 9mm conversion barrel from CTD and I couldn't be happier.
    My G23 was my first pistol and I kind of regretted it as I just didn't get along with the caliber, I initially developed a bitch of a flinch off of it and I still go back to my .22 regularly to stave it off.
    The Glock languished virtually untouched for months as I was shooting .22, .45 and occasionally some 9mm.
    Fast forward to getting the 9mm barrel.
    The fit is tighter in the slide than the stock .40 barrel, it also adds a little weight presumably on account of using more material to reach the smaller ID.
    I ran around 85 rounds through it this morning without a single glitch. I had read online of possible fte's but they never materialized. The ejected cases throw mostly off to the right but a few were going straight up and either directly behind me or coming down and hitting my cap or ear muffs, this is another thing I'd read about online.
    I was pleasantly surprised at just how accurate it shot and after following some pointers from others I manipulated the pistol better and am now loving the Glock again.

    Yep, it's still Tupperware, but it goes bang every time.

    Got 2 FTE's last weekend, first ever out of this pistol in a few thousand rounds fired (many more .40 shot than 9mm).
    I was using cheap KCI mags and will use factory mags next time out to see what happens but I foresee spending 15-20 bucks on a 9mm extractor to ensure reliability.
